Which of the following is a solution to the differential equation xy′−3y=6 ?
ololo11 [35]

Answer:

y = 5 {x}^{3}  - 2

Step-by-step explanation:

The given differential equation is :

xy′−3y=6

We want to determine which of the following options is a solution to the differential equations.

The function that satisfies the differential equation is a solution.

We can verify that

y = 5 {x}^{3}  - 2

satisfy this differential equation.

We differentiate to get:

y' = 15 {x}^{2}

We substitute the function and its derivative into the differential equation to get:

x(15 {x}^{2}) - 3(5 {x}^{3}   - 2) = 6

We expand and simplify on the left:

15 {x}^{3}- 15 {x}^{3}   + 6= 6

This simplifies to:

6 = 6

Verified.

We can show that all the other functions do not satisfy this differential equation
